    Speakers: Jack Klisares, Tim Jardine, and Molly Meek from Holmes Murphy   

    Topic:  A Forward-Thinking Approach to the Latest Benefit Trends

    The Holmes Murphy team will hit on the biggest employee benefit trends, challenges, and solutions they are seeing with employers this year. This includes strategies and trends as it relates to Compensation and Merit increases, Employee Benefits, Recruitment, Time Off and more!
